Book Description: 

In the spring of 1990, Midge Rylander rushes to the hospital because of a persistent cough, chest pain, and shortness of breath. She believes she has pneumonia but her diagnosis turns out to be much worse. Malignant pleural mesothelioma. Lung cancer from prior exposure to asbestos.

Midge’s doctors advise her that she has less than eighteen months left to live. While recuperating at home, Midge begins a daily journal to document her experiences during her final months. Eighteen Months To Live is the transcription of Midge’s handwritten journal as well as letters that Midge wrote to her daughter Rachele during that time. Midge writes about her emotional struggles, her physical pain, and her search for answers.

Guest Post

One of my best friends in high school and I no longer speak to each other. I was dumb enough to let a boy come between us, and that was the end. Poof. Five years of friendship gone. My Facebook friend requests to her are ignored. The end.

So I guess I did what any creative type of person would do to deal with this situation and created a lovable character known as Jo in The Grave Winner series. She’s my main character Leigh’s best friend, and she shares many similarities with my lost friend. They share the same bright red hair that comes from a box and the same devotion to saving the planet. Neither of them have any interest in hiding their quirky personalities from judgment. I suppose that’s why I love Jo so much and why friendship plays such a central theme in the books.

My friend and I used to spend a lot of time in thrift stores, and Whaty-Whats, the thrift store in the books, is based on a real location. We perused the racks together, the smell of moth balls, cedar, and gently used clothing solidifying all those times into happy memories. I purposefully made that a special place for Leigh and Jo, a place neither of them would ever forget for lots of different reasons, some horrific and some pleasant.

I have a lot of happy memories of my lost best friend, like the time she wedged herself underneath a chair and couldn’t escape, or the hundreds of times we stalked our crushes. Do I blame her for breaking up with me? No. Do I miss her? Of course I do, but I have those memories of us, and now I can relive our friendship through Jo and Leigh. For now, that will do.

 Author Bio:

Stephanie Joyce Cole lived for decades in Alaska. She and her husband recently relocated to Seattle, where they reside with a predatory but lovable Manx cat named Bruno. Stephanie has an MFA in Creative Writing from the University of Alaska, Anchorage. When she's not writing, she's hiking, creating ceramics, practicing yoga, traveling, volunteering and discovering new ways to have fun--and oh yes, reading, reading, reading.
